Did Mark Ruffalo Spoil the Return of Two Dead Characters In Avengers: Infinity War?

Thanos and the Black Order

Who doesn’t love Mark Ruffalo’s take on The Hulk? Over the last few years, he’s given us a depth of the character that hasn’t been shown much. But he does have a talking problem. Mark Ruffalo just can’t keep his mouth shut when it comes to Avengers: Infinity War spoilers and his latest spoiler revolves around the return of two characters thought long dead.

Ruffalo was on actor Michael Rapaport’s podcast where he talked about his role in the Avengers among other subjects. But it gets really interesting at the 50:40 mark. Here he’s asked who he’s recently enjoyed working with. Not an unusual question. It’s his response that raises some eyebrows. He said that the two actors from the Marvel Cinematic Universe he enjoyed recently working with were none other than Cate Blanchett and Tilda Swinton.  While Cate Blanchett’s mention could be referring to her role as Hela in Thor: Ragnarok, Tilda Swinton definitely did not appear in Thor: Ragnarok. The last we saw of her Ancient One character it was clear she was dead.

Ruffalo also has never worked with Swinton on a movie before. Could Ruffalo have revealed the return of the Ancient One in the upcoming Avengers movies?

But let’s also take a deeper look at Cate Blanchett. The two didn’t actually share any scenes together in Thor: Ragnarok. While it’s likely they ran into each other on set, it’s interesting Ruffalo says he enjoyed working with her. You would think that would  mean actually doing at least a scene together. It’s been highly rumored that Hela did not die at the hands of Surtur and she will play Death’s role in the Marvel Cinematic Universe and become Thanos’ love interest and his reason for seeking out the Infinity Gauntlet.

It could be possible we see the return of both of these character. But in what capacity, we don’t know yet. It’s possible we might see the Ancient One in a Flashback. We also know that Avengers 4 will most likely involve time travel. Dr. Strange might seek the Ancient One out in the past after the Avengers are roundly defeated by Thanos.

Another possibility could be a resurrection with the Soul Stone. We haven’t seen it appear in the Marvel Cinematic Universe and have no idea what kind of power it could grant its user.

If the Avengers were also to get their hands on a fully powered Infinity Gauntlet anything is possible.
